Marcus Rashford has been on loan at Aston Villa after a fallout with Manchester United's manager, Ruben Amorim. His time at Villa saw a brief resurgence in form, but an injury curtailed his season. Aston Villa shows no interest in a permanent transfer, leading to a potential return to Manchester United. The team, facing financial hardship, may offer Rashford a second chance as they navigate the summer transfer window. Talks between Rashford and Amorim are anticipated to determine his future with the Red Devils, who missed Champions League qualification this season.
